To work as an Early Years Teacher in the provision of a high quality learning environment that challenges and stimulates children's interests and meets their individual needs.
Main Duties And Responsibilities
- To oversee the implementation of the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) within the setting for children aged two to five years.
- To lead on the planning, implementation and evaluation of a high quality early years curriculum, which includes a full commitment to anti-discriminatory practice.
- To provide a challenging and exciting early years curriculum which meets the children's needs and interests and leads to children achieving at or above their expected level in all areas of development.
- To be the key person responsible for a group of children.
- To be responsible for the assessment of children's overall development, including carrying out observations, recording children's achievement and maintaining developmental records to a high standard.
- To demonstrate and apply a sound knowledge of the EYFS.
- To play an active role in contributing to senior management team meetings.
Work Context
The role is classroom based within one of LB Camden's busy Children's Centres and can involve work both inside and outside of the building. The role holder will work as part of a multi-disciplinary team. The role holder will be required to work to the shift pattern required by the centre, between 8.00 am and 6.00 pm and may be required to work outside of normal hours on occasion with notice. To organise outings for children's interests, education and enjoyment with regard to safety. Work is subject to frequently changing demands and requires a degree of flexibility.
Essential Qualifications
- Satisfactory Enhanced DBS check.
- Qualified Teacher status and a Teacher reference number.
- At least 2 years' experience of working directly with children under 5 years in a group day care situation.
- Experience of working as part of a team in a childcare setting.
- Ability to use information technology systems and equipment.
